Types of Fuse Box Switches: A Comprehensive Overview

When it comes to fuse box switches, homeowners should be aware of their vital role in electrical safety and efficiency. There are primarily two types of fuse box switches: the standard circuit breaker and the residual current device (RCD). Circuit breakers are designed to automatically interrupt the flow of electricity in cases of overload or short circuits, thereby preventing potential electrical fires. According to the National Fire Protection Association, electrical failures are a leading cause of household fires, making these devices essential in preventing such incidents.

RCDs, on the other hand, are crucial for protecting individuals from electric shocks. They work by monitoring the current flowing through electrical circuits and can detect imbalances. When an imbalance occurs, indicating a leakage of current, RCDs cut off the electricity supply. The Electrical Safety Foundation International reports that RCDs can reduce electrocution risk by up to 90%, making them indispensable in any modern home.

Tip: Regularly testing your fuse box switches is essential for safety. Experts recommend checking circuit breakers at least once a month and ensuring your RCDs are tested every six months to maintain their effectiveness. Additionally, ensure that you consult a licensed electrician for any upgrades or repairs to your electrical panel to guarantee compliance with safety standards.

How to Properly Maintain and Troubleshoot Fuse Box Switches

Maintaining and troubleshooting fuse box switches is an essential task for homeowners to ensure safety and efficiency in their electrical systems. Regular inspection is key; look for any signs of wear or damage around the fuse box. If you notice any burn marks or a persistent burning smell, it’s vital to address these issues immediately to prevent electrical hazards. Ensure that all connections are secure and that the switches operate smoothly. Regularly cleaning the fuse box can prevent dust buildup, which might interfere with the switches and lead to malfunction.

Tips: Always turn off the main power supply before inspecting or working on your fuse box. This simple precaution can prevent serious injury or risk of electrocution. Additionally, consider labeling each switch to you can quickly identify which circuit belongs to which area in your home, especially during emergencies. If you frequently experience blown fuses, it may indicate an underlying issue with your electrical system that requires professional assessment.

When troubleshooting, start by identifying the specific issue. For instance, if a switch frequently flips off, investigate what appliances are connected to that circuit. Overloading a circuit can cause switches to fail. Ensure that the total load on each circuit does not exceed its capacity. If you cannot resolve the problem after basic troubleshooting, it’s advisable to consult with a licensed electrician to avoid potential safety risks.
